The evolution of embedded systems has shifted from simple 8-bit controllers to sophisticated 32-bit architectures capable of handling complex signal processing while maintaining ultra-low power consumption. At the forefront of this transition is the Texas Instruments MSP432. This article serves as a foundational guide for engineers and students looking to master this versatile microcontroller. Understanding the MSP432 Architecture
